P0171 and P0172???
My girlfriend has a 2002 V6 Camaro. Awhile back a check engine light came because of code P0171. Then it went away. Now the engine light came back on, and the dealer gave her 2 codes, P0171 and P0172. How can it be too rich and too lean?
I'm going to clean her mass air meter tomorrow, and maybe do the O2 sensors.
Anyone have this issue before?
Is it possible the first code (P0171) is just stored in the computer, and the 2nd code (P0172) is the current reason for the check engine light? Is that maybe why she got 2 codes from the dealer?

The reason you are getting two codes is because at one point or another the computer threw both codes and both codes are now stored in the PCM. I really wouldnt worry about the codes themselves. Cleaning the MAF is a great place to start before changing your O2 sensors. If that doesnt work I would then change out the O2's. That should fix any reason that you were throwing the code. Hope this helps but it sounds like you were on the right track anyways.
